Quinte Ballet School of Canada: Artistic Director
ARTISTIC DIRECTOR
Quinte Ballet School of Canada (QBSC) is seeking an experienced and dynamic Artistic Director with a strong background in ballet and proven abilities in terms of creative leadership. Duties will include teaching, curriculum development, the hiring and supervision of artistic staff and guest artists, scheduling, choreographing and producing yearly Nutcracker, spring performances and community outreach programs, and collaborating with the Board of Directors and Executive Director to fulfill the artistic mission of the school.
Established in 1972, the Quinte Ballet School of Canada has evolved into one of the top five full-time professional ballet schools in the country. In addition to the Professional Training Program (ages 10-20), the school offers a comprehensive recreational and summer school programmes. Located in Belleville, Ontario, QBSC offers a 20,000 sq. ft. state-of-the-art facility that features six fully-equipped studios. QBSC is a registered charitable, not-for-profit organization with a full and part-time staff of approximately 20.

SAMPRADAYA Dance Academy FUNDRAISING COORDINATOR
The Fundraising Coordinator position is a full-time contract position, to be shared with SAMPRADAYA Dance Academy and Creations. SAMPRADAYA Dance Academy, is a premiere dance training organization specializing in the Indian classical dance form of bharatanatyam. SAMPRADAYA Dance Creations is an award-winning Canadian company. Rooted in bharatanatyam, it's strength is in its diverse innovative inter-cultural works. Both organizations were established by leading Canadian South Asian dancer, choreographer and teacher Lata Pada in 1990 in Mississauga, Ontario.
SAMPRADAYA Dance Academy - The Academy is deeply committed to the training and nurturing of young dancers of excellence and investing in their artistic potential in preparation for a professional career in dance.
SAMPRADAYA Dance Creations is at the forefront of South Asian dance in Canada. Under the visionary leadership of its Artistic Director, Lata Pada, the company is internationally recognized for the technical ability and virtuosity of its dancers as well as its stunning range of innovative classical and contemporary dance productions.
The Fundraising Coordinator will work closely with the Director, Management, and when required, the Board of Directors of both organizations, to raise funds and create partnerships on behalf of SAMPRADAYA Dance Academy and Company in a responsible and ethical manner. This position is responsible for: fundraising; donor relations; event planning and management; communications; media relations and public education, as related to fundraising
The Fundraising Coordinator will be responsible for the planning and coordination of fundraising tasks as related to the annual goals and targets set for the two organizations. While the short-term focus will be on the development and launch of signature fundraising events, the long term plan will be to establish a successful annual giving program.

The Canadian Dance Assembly -Communications Office
The Canadian Dance Assembly is hiring for the position of Communications Officer through the Investing in Neighborhoods Program.
To apply for job opportunities through the Investing in Neighbourhoods Program, interested candidates must be OW participants living in Toronto. Investing in Neighbourhoods job opportunities are in not for profit community organizations and enable OW participants to: increase their skill level, develop contacts with employers, and obtain references with the goal of securing permanent employment.
Communications Officer
Job Summary:
The Canadian Dance Assembly is seeking a bilingual Communications Officer who will play a key role in the planning, development, implementation and evaluation of all communication activities. The Communications officer will be in charge of leading communications activities surrounding the yearly I love dance / J’aime la danse National Campaign. Other communication activities will include conferences and regional programming.
Responsibilities/Duties:
- Coordinate online communications (website updates, social media tools, e-newsletters)
- Coordination of printed materials and distribution
- Communication activities associated with the National Campaign
- Communication activities associated with conferences and regional programming
- Coordination of marketing material
- Media relations and development
- Public Relations
The Communications Officer will be responsible for areas of communications such as printed materials, communications strategies, as well as play a key role in media relations. The Communications Officer will also work to promote community awareness and the visibility of the organization and its programs and services, keeping in touch with our members on a regular basis.
